思潮课程 / 前端开发 / 正文

angular 官网,从根底到实践

2025-01-09前端开发 阅读 2

1. qwe2 供给关于Angular v18的介绍、特色、社区和资源信息。2. qwe2 供给Angular的介绍、资源、社区和奉献信息。3. qwe2 专心于移动和桌面Web运用程序的开发,介绍Angular社区和资源。4. qwe2 具体介绍Angular的架构、快速入门指南和根底知识,适用于了解JavaScript的开发者。5. qwe2 介绍Angular怎么结合声明式模板、依靠注入和端到端东西,以处理开发应战。

这些资源能够协助你更好地了解和运用Angular结构。

深化了解Angular结构:从根底到实践

Angular,由Google保护的开源前端结构,现已成为构建杂乱、可保护Web运用的强壮东西。本文将带您从Angular的根底知识开端,逐渐深化到其实践运用,协助您更好地把握这个结构。

一、Angular简介

Angular是一个根据TypeScript的结构,它运用模块化、组件化、依靠注入等现代前端开发理念,旨在进步开发功率,简化代码安排,并构建高性能的Web运用。

二、Angular的主要特色

1. 模块化:Angular将运用划分为多个模块,每个模块担任特定的功用,便于办理和保护。

2. 组件化:Angular选用组件化开发,将UI界面拆分红独立的组件,进步代码复用性和可保护性。

3. 依靠注入(DI):Angular的DI机制解耦组件之间的依靠,使得代码愈加灵敏,易于测验和扩展。

4. 双向数据绑定:Angular供给双向数据绑定功用,简化了数据和视图之间的同步。

三、Angular环境装备

1. 装置Node.js和npm:Angular根据Node.js和npm构建,因而需求先装置这两个环境。

2. 装置Angular CLI:Angular CLI是Angular的官方命令行东西,用于创立和办理Angular项目。

3. 创立新项目:运用Angular CLI创立新项目,并装备相关选项。

4. 进入项目目录:进入项目目录,开端开发。

5. 发动开发服务器:运用Angular CLI发动开发服务器,并在浏览器中检查运用。

四、Angular中心概念

1. 组件(Components):Angular中的UI元素,担任烘托视图和响运用户交互。

2. 服务(Services):Angular中的功用模块,担任处理事务逻辑和数据恳求。

3. 模板(Templates):Angular中的HTML文件,用于界说组件的UI结构。

4. 路由(Routing):Angular中的路由机制,用于办理URL和组件之间的映射联系。

五、Angular实践运用

1. 创立组件:运用Angular CLI创立新的组件,并编写组件的HTML模板、TypeScript代码和款式。

2. 运用服务:创立服务,并在组件中注入服务,完成事务逻辑和数据恳求。

3. 路由装备:装备路由,完成URL和组件之间的映射联系。

4. 双向数据绑定:运用Angular的双向数据绑定功用,完成数据和视图的同步。

5. 表单验证:运用Angular的表单验证功用,保证用户输入的数据符合要求。

Angular是一个功用强壮、易于上手的前端结构。经过本文的介绍,信任您现已对Angular有了开始的了解。在实践开发中,不断实践和堆集经历,才干更好地把握Angular。祝您在Angular的学习和实践中取得成功!

Angular, TypeScript, 模块化, 组件化, 依靠注入, 双向数据绑定, 路由, 开发环境, 实践运用

猜你喜欢

  • html5视频标签, 布景介绍前端开发

    html5视频标签, 布景介绍

    1.`src`:指定视频文件的途径。2.`controls`:增加视频控件,如播映、暂停、音量等。3.`autoplay`:视频在页面加载时主动播映。4.`loop`:视频播映完毕后主动重新开始。5.`muted`:视频在加载时静...

    2025-01-09 0
  • jquery增加特点前端开发

    jquery增加特点

    在jQuery中,您能够运用`.attr`办法来增加或修正元素的特点。这个办法答应您指定一个特点名和特点值,然后它会将该特点增加到指定的元素上。假如该特点现已存在,它会更新其值。下面是一个根本的示例,展现了怎么运用`.attr`...

    2025-01-09 0
  • jquery依据name获取目标, 什么是name特点前端开发

    jquery依据name获取目标, 什么是name特点

    在jQuery中,你能够运用`$'qwe2`来挑选具有特定称号的一切`input`元素。这儿,`your_name`应该被替换为你要查找的`input`元素的称号。例如,假如你有一个表单,其间包含一个名为`username`的`i...

    2025-01-09 0
  • html实线,```htmlHTML 实线示例    hr {        border: 0;        height: 2px;        backgroundcolor: black;        width: 50%;        margin: 20px auto;    }前端开发

    html实线,```htmlHTML 实线示例 hr { border: 0; height: 2px; backgroundcolor: black; width: 50%; margin: 20px auto; }

    HTML实线一般是指经过HTML和CSS创立的接连、无间断的直线。这种线一般用于分隔内容或作为装修元素。在HTML中,你能够运用``元从来创立水平线,并经过CSS来定制它的款式,包含线的宽度、色彩、类型(实线、虚线等)...

    2025-01-09 0
  • css中display的用法, display特色的基本概念前端开发

    css中display的用法, display特色的基本概念

    CSS中的`display`特色用于设置元素的显现类型。这个特色关于操控元素的布局和显现方法非常重要。`display`特色能够取以下几种值:1.none:元素不会被显现。2.block:元素将显现为块级元素,前后会有换行符...

    2025-01-09 0
  • css修正滚动条款式前端开发

    css修正滚动条款式

    CSS能够用来修正滚动条的款式,包含色彩、宽度和圆角等。下面是一些根本的CSS特点,能够用来定制滚动条的外观:1.`::webkitscrollbar`:整个滚动条容器。2.`::webkitscrollbarbutton`:滚动...

    2025-01-09 0
  • html网站源码前端开发

    html网站源码

    当然能够,我能够为您生成一个简略的HTML网站源码示例。以下是一个根本的HTML页面结构:```html示例网站body{fontfamily:Arial,sansser...

    2025-01-09 1
  • html视频标签,html视频标签代码前端开发

    html视频标签,html视频标签代码

    根本用法```html````src`特点指定了视频文件的途径。`controls`特点为视频增加了浏览器自带的播映操控条,包含播映、暂停、音量操控等。支撑多个视频源```htmlYourbrowserdoes...

    2025-01-09 0